Wireless LAN has stopped working. Went to device manager and network adapters have explanation marks. When trying to update driver software for the 5 WAN Miniports, windows says there is an error and cant find file specified. On clicking properties for the Miniports windows cannot load drivers (Code 31). 'check for solutions' blinks quickly and isnt working.

I also cannot connect to the internet using my home modem, yet it worked before. I have tried going through the Bios. Attempted a system restore but Im having trouble creating a restore point.
